The Beginning: Easy and Convenient Pickup

The tour starts at C. de la Blanqueria, 3, in Valencia’s historic center. The fact that pickup can be arranged offers serious convenience—no lugging around your plans or searching for meeting points. As reviewers mention, being able to specify where you’d like to be picked up or dropped off is a major plus, especially if you’re short on time or arriving from nearby accommodations.

Exploring Valencia’s Old Town: Serranos Towers & Central Market

The tour kicks off with a view of the Serranos Towers, one of the most iconic symbols of Valencia’s medieval past. This offers an immediate sense of the city’s layered history, and guides often point out interesting facts to help you appreciate the architecture.

Next, you’ll head towards the Central Market and the Lonja of the Silk Route—both must-see attractions for any visitor. The market itself is a lively spot, and while you’ll pass by it, the guide’s insights make it come alive with stories about local produce, artisans, and Valencian traditions.

Navigating the Vibrant Carmen Neighborhood

The Carmen district is the heartbeat of Valencia’s street life, full of colourful buildings, small temples, and museums. The route here crosses main streets, giving a sense of the city’s lively vibe and diverse history. Guides are praised for their ability to share engaging stories, making the stops more meaningful.

Architectural Highlights: Quart Towers & Cathedral

From the comfort of your tuk tuk, you’ll enjoy panoramic views of the Quart Towers, a striking part of Valencia’s skyline, and the Basilica and Gate of the Apostles at the Cathedral, where history and architecture blend seamlessly. Reviewers have appreciated the emphasis guides place on explaining the significance of these landmarks, making the sightseeing feel more personal.

The Historic Bullring and Transport Hubs

Passing next to the Plaza de Toros, the famous bullfighting ring, offers a glance into Spain’s controversial cultural traditions. The tour also crosses near the North Train Station, adding to the sense of the city’s bustling life.

Modernist Valencia: City of Arts and Sciences

The City of Arts and Sciences is one of Valencia’s standout attractions, with its futuristic design drawing admiration. The guide’s commentary here enhances the experience, helping you understand why this complex is a symbol of modern Valencia. You might find yourself snapping countless photos of its stunning structures.

Coastal and Marina Views

As the tour turns towards the coast, you’ll get a panoramic view of the Mediterranean Sea from the marina. A stop here allows for some spectacular photos and a breather while soaking in the sea breeze.

Valencia Beach and Paseo de Neptuno

The final stretch takes you along Paseo de Neptuno, overlooking the beach and the bustling promenade. Many reviewers, like one who called it the “best way to see Valencia,” enjoyed this relaxed ride along the coast, feeling the city’s lively yet laid-back vibe.
